Visametric at a glance

The private VisaMetric Group has been operating in the market for servicing diplomatic missions for over 12 years and today operates 110 visa centers in 14 countries. In total, the company has processed over 3.5 million German visa applications in various countries, earning the recognition of several governments.

The company won a multi-stage tender for the provision of services and is now officially authorized to receive and process applications for a German visa at the Embassy and consulates of the Federal Republic of Germany in the Russian Federation.

In Russia, Vizametrik LLC operates in the same cities in which VFS Global offices were located, adheres to the requirements of German and Russian legislation and international standards for the registration and issuance of entry permits.

Required list of documents

The list of required documents for a Schengen tourist visa for adult citizens (over 18 years old) is as follows:

  1. Printed completed application form (original).
  2. Signed consent to the processing of personal data.
  3. Passport, valid for at least three months after the expiration of the requested visa, issued no more than 10 years ago and having two blank pages.
  4. Copies of the applicant's passport pages (all valid and canceled) with a previously issued Schengen visa and biometric data.
  5. Two biometric photos.
  6. Health insurance policy.
  7. A general civil passport and copies of all its pages containing entries and stamps.
  8. Proof of accommodation: hotel reservation with passport details, rental agreement, itinerary from the cruise company.
  9. Round trip tickets. A detailed description of the trip plan, documents for the car, international insurance policy, registration certificate and a copy of the driver's license, if you plan to travel with your own transport.
  10. Proof of solvency: bank statement for the last 3 months, passbook (original and copy), sponsorship letter, financial document and a copy of the sponsor's civil passport page.
  11. Information about employment: a certificate from the place of work, an extract from the trade or tax register, a 2-NDFL or 3-NDFL certificate, a certificate of registration of an individual entrepreneur (original and copy), a pension certificate (original and a copy) or a certificate from the Pension Fund about the appointment of a pension (original and copy). Students provide a certificate from the place of study with the stamp of the educational institution.
  12. Documents confirming the readiness to return to Russia: confirmation of ownership of real estate, a vehicle (vehicle passport), family ties (spouse, minor children).

Schengen Application

The official VisaMetric website in Moscow now provides an electronic Videx questionnaire and a guide to filling it out. The online service is available for applicants who apply to the Visa Application Center with their documents in person.

Registration on the site is not required to fill out the questionnaire. The completed application form is not saved on the server of the center, therefore it must be saved (in pdf format), printed, signed and submitted along with the documents.

The ability to fill in by hand is still available, but this lengthens the process as the data will still be digitized at the center. Visametric branches offer an additional paid service for filling out, and advice on the rules for entering information is provided free of charge.

Photo requirements

Requirements for photographs have not changed. Obtaining a passport with a visa in VisaMetric requires two color photos on a light background, taken in the last 6 months, measuring 35 × 45 mm and without corners.

The face should be located in the center and occupy 70-80% of the image area, but now they will take less than 360 rubles for the photos taken on the spot.

Medical insurance

A medical insurance policy for those traveling abroad, regardless of the purpose (tourism, business, treatment, transit), must be issued in accordance with the following requirements:

  • obligatory indication of the name and surname of the insured person;
  • the minimum insurance period must cover the entire duration of the planned trip;
  • the minimum number of days insured must correspond to the number of days of stay according to the tickets provided;
  • the insurance territory must cover all Schengen countries;
  • the amount of insurance coverage is at least 30 thousand euros;
  • in case of participation in sports events, coverage of the event is mandatory.

Submission of documents

There are also no fundamental changes in the procedure for submitting documents. You can submit documents no earlier than 90 days before the trip, - in the order of the general queue, or select the date and time, having previously submitted an application on the website. You can enter the center no earlier than 15 minutes before the appointed time.

Visa and service fees

The visa fee has remained the same: € 35 (RUB 2,570) for regular and € 70 (RUB 5,140) for urgent processing. It can be paid in cash or by card at the rate set by the embassy / consulate.

The service charge has increased slightly. If VFS Global took € 18.85 for an application without fingerprinting or € 20.35 with biometrics, now the cost of the service is not differentiated and is 20.4 euros or 1,500 rubles. Charged from each application and can be paid in cash rubles or by credit card. All fees are non-refundable.

The following are exempt from paying the visa fee:

  • children under 6 years old;
  • schoolchildren, students, postgraduates and accompanying teachers who travel for the purpose of training, advanced training, including within the framework of exchange programs;
  • spouses of German citizens, parents of minor children who are German citizens.

The list of preferential categories is available on the embassy website.

Terms of consideration of the application

Accepted sets of documents are transferred to the authorized diplomatic mission. Shipping from the regional center and back takes up to two business days. After that, the review process usually takes 10 calendar days.

The German Embassy reserves the right to request additional documents, which may lead to an increase in the processing time of the application.

An increase in terms is also possible in the event of a high workload of centers on the eve of Russian and German holidays. The official holiday calendar is available on the center's website.

If a visa is issued urgently, it takes up to three days to process the application.

Features of receiving

In accordance with the rules, the Schengen is issued by the diplomatic mission of the country that is the country of the main stay within the framework of one trip. If you plan to visit several countries, you must apply for a visa at the representative office of the country where you plan to stay for more days. How to get through diplomatic obstacles is explained on the website.

The algorithm of the applicant's actions is as follows:

  1. Preparation of the necessary documents, you can pre-register for filing.
  2. Familiarization with the rules.
  3. Filling out an online questionnaire.
  4. Visiting the Visametric office at the place of actual residence, submitting documents and fingerprints. During the submission of documents, you can use additional services.
  5. Obtaining a finished passport at the office or by courier delivery, if such a service has been issued.

For a stay in Germany longer than 90 days, you must apply for a national visa. An application for a national visa is submitted exclusively to the representative office corresponding to the administrative district, and only by appointment.

Rules for submitting documents and obtaining visas

Citizens of the Russian Federation and other countries living in Russia legally have the opportunity to apply. To draw up a contract, you must have an original Russian internal passport or a residence permit (for foreigners).

If biometric data was submitted earlier, submission is possible:

  • by a certified power of attorney in the presence of the original and a copy of the power of attorney, copies of pages with photos of passports;
  • in the form of a power of attorney issued by Visametric. It is necessary to provide a completed power of attorney form with a signature (original), copies of pages with photographs of the passports of the principal and the authorized person. The same filing format applies to spouses. In case of group filing, such a power of attorney must be issued from all persons included in the contract. One of the parents can apply for the children. In this case, he will need a birth certificate (original and copy).

When parents or guardians do not submit documents for minor children, a notarized power of attorney is required from one of the child's representatives (parent or guardian). Additionally, you must provide a copy of the passport of the parent who signed the power of attorney, a copy of the passport of the authorized person, the original and a copy of the birth certificate.

The issuance of ready-made passports is carried out in the center where the documents were submitted, by subscription. The person for whom the contract is drawn up can receive a passport personally.

Required documents:

  • client agreement;
  • the recipient's internal passport (the document for which the contract is drawn up);
  • residence permit (for foreign citizens).

A third party (not the customer) can only receive a notarized power of attorney if there is a client agreement, an internal passport (original and copy).

Only the person specified in the contract as the customer with a list of documents identical to the one given above can pick up the group passports.

If one of the applicants under the contract is required to receive his passport in person, the customer must fill out an agreement for the issuance of ready-made documents and hand it over to the applicant along with the service agreement.

For underage applicants, only the parent indicated in the contract as the customer has the right to pick up the documents.

For minors

Regardless of the purpose of the trip, citizens under 18 years old must provide:

  • original and copy of birth certificate. When changing the surname of a child or one of the parents, originals and copies of documents confirming this fact (certificate of marriage / divorce, change of name) are required;
  • a signed statement by the parent / guardian;
  • a copy of the first page of the parent's foreign passport and a copy of the page with the child's personal data, if the child is entered in the parent's foreign passport;

If the child leaves with two parents, you will need:

  • confirmation of cohabitation during the trip;
  • air tickets in both directions;
  • copies of valid visas, if any;
  • copies of the first pages of passports.

If the child leaves with one parent, you will additionally need a notarial consent to leave from the second (original and copy) and a copy of his passport. The original notarized consent for the child's departure is returned along with a ready-made passport.

If the child travels accompanied by a third person, it is necessary to provide notarized consent for the child to leave from both parents (original and copy) and copies of their passports.

If the child travels accompanied by a guardian, you will additionally need:

  • documents confirming the official absence of parents / parental rights;
  • a court decision on the appointment of a guardian;
  • permission to leave from the guardianship and guardianship authorities.

If one or both parents are absent, you must provide:

  • death certificate;
  • court decision on deprivation of parental rights;
  • a certificate from the regional registry office (form 25), if at birth the data about the father are included in the birth certificate from the mother's words;
  • a police certificate if one of the parents is missing.

Biometrics and personal presence

To apply for a Schengen visa, all applicants are required to provide biometric data, which will be entered into the VIS system from 2021. Applicants must be present in person when they first apply.

Children under 12 years of age and disabled persons for whom the procedure is not feasible are exempt from biometrics.

Previously submitted fingerprints are valid for 59 months. If you have a Schengen visa with fingerprints issued after September 14, 2021, a third party can apply for a visa with a power of attorney in hand.

Peculiarities of obtaining a visa by citizens of the CIS

Visametric cents are available in the following post-Soviet countries:

  • Ukraine: Kiev, Kharkov, Dnipro, Lvov, Odessa;
  • Azerbaijan, Baku;
  • Uzbekistan: Tashkent, Andijan, Bukhara;
  • Tajikistan: Dushanbe, Khujand;
  • Kyrgyzstan: Bishkek, Osh;
  • Kazakhstan: Almaty, Atyrau, Ust-Kamenogorsk, Shymkent.

Citizens of Belarus need to apply to the German consulate in Minsk to obtain a visa. Citizens of Turkmenistan, while the visa center has not opened, will have to contact the Embassy of the Federal Republic of Germany in Ashgabat.

For residents of Crimea, Abkhazia and South Ossetia, a German visa is not yet available.
